Box Score HUNTSVILLE, Ala. – Kel Markert made five strong saves in his final game on the Charger Park pitch, but the University of Alabama in Huntsville men's soccer team fell on Thursday afternoon by a 2-0 score to visiting Union. The Chargers drop to 1-12 (0-9 Gulf South Conference) with the setback while Union improves to 5-3-4 (4-2-3 GSC).
Markert and fellow teammate
Daniel Hamm were honored prior to the game on Senior Day.
The senior keeper was tested immediately, having to make a tough stop just over two minutes into the contest, and Union continued the pressure and was able to tally in the 11th minute. The Bulldogs threatened three more times in the period but Markert turned those three tries to keep the game at 1-0 at the half.
Union struck again in the 58th minute, receiving help from the crossbar as the attempt clanked off the iron and dropped down to produce the 2-0 final.
The visitors held a 12-2 advantage in shots on the afternoon, but the Chargers owned a 4-3 advantage in corners.
The Blue and White will now hit the road to complete the season with the three-game swing starting on Monday, Oct. 22 at Shorter.
